Smeg Smeg is an Italian manufacturer of upmarket domestic appliances. It was established in 1948 by Vittorio Bertazzoni Jr. in the town of Guastalla close to Reggio Emilia, Italy. The company&#39;s name is an abbreviation for Smalterie Metallurgiche Emiliane Guastalla, which means &#34;Emilian enamelling and metalworking works&#34;. Smeg&#39;s products combine technology with style, and their brightly colored appliances are popular around the globe. The company makes appliances for homes as well as commercial appliances for hotels and restaurants. The features you select depend on the size of your household and how you cook. Batch ovens Industrial batch ovens are a choice of heat treatment equipment that&#39;s extremely adaptable. They&#39;re functional at any production stage, from the initial preparation of materials to mid-production processes like curing composites and the burn-in of electronic components, all the way to the final phase of production -- finishing or coating. The ability to control the process time is an essential feature of a batch-oven. This can be accomplished through a variety of ways, including using a timer, or a ramp/soak programmer. This is a fairly low investment in terms of the cost of an oven. However, it does provide a significant amount of flexibility to manufacturers who require different process temperatures and soak times. Batch ovens can also handle many different types of products sizes and shapes. This is an important advantage over conveyor ovens which are limited by the width of the belt. This versatility could also create additional challenges. If the parts are not arranged in a uniform manner in an oven will be hotter than other areas. This can lead to a variation in temperature, which can cause inconsistent finished products. It is recommended that you make use of custom-designed tray for your product to ensure that the components are placed in the proper configuration before loading them into the oven. Additionally, it&#39;s crucial to be aware of how long the items will remain in the oven. If the items are kept in the oven for a longer time than is necessary, they could be affected by excessive vaporization or even water damage. Add exhaust fans to your oven to speed the cooling process and prevent these issues. Despite the potential pitfalls Batch ovens remain a viable option for a variety of applications. They can be utilized as a supplement to existing conveyor systems or even as a stand-alone option for special projects. This is particularly relevant in industries where quality is a primary issue, such as pharmaceutical production. In these situations, a conveyor system is not ideal because it exposes the quality of the product to contamination by other batches. Conveyor ovens  A conveyor oven is the ideal solution to reheat frozen pizzas, heating chicken wings, or baking biscuits. They have an uninterrupted flow of food through the oven and are for large-scale operations such as fast-service restaurants. They can also be utilized in conjunction with automated and robotic production systems. They can be used to accommodate a wide variety of food treatment processes including finishes, coatings and annealing. These units are also popular for cooling, curing and other industrial processes that require cooling or heating. They can be either indexed or continuous systems which are able to operate at a higher speed than those with index models. Conveyor ovens are usually powered by natural gas, electricity or petroleum gas, with a few systems combining different heating methods to reduce costs. The choice of fuel is based on the operational needs, local energy prices and availability, as well as the infrastructure of the facility. Some conveyor systems have an automatic standby feature that reduces energy consumption when the ovens are empty or not being used. To allow for greater flexibility in operation, certain conveyor ovens are designed to be stacked as many as three units high, which can reduce floor space. This is particularly useful for tight spaces that have limited floor space or for operations that require increase capacity when demand increases. While conveyor ovens can be placed in a variety of ways to fit your facility however, they are usually placed at the back of a kitchen or close to a prep station. This allows staff to load or unload products without having to leave the line. This increases efficiency and quality control.
